Signs That Help At Home Can Improve Days

Sometimes the signs are obvious. Missed medication. Increased falls. Forgetfulness. But often the signs hide in tone.

Shorter patience. Less laughter. Meals that feel rushed or skipped entirely. When daily life starts revolving around what might go wrong, that is usually a signal. Not that someone has failed. Just that the load has grown heavier than it looks. And carrying too much silently wears people down.

Simple Steps To Communicate Needs Clearly

Communication sounds simple. It rarely feels simple. Families sometimes avoid specific conversations because they fear upsetting the person who needs help. Or they fear confirming that change is necessary. But clarity reduces misunderstanding.

Instead of saying everything feels hard, try naming one moment that feels hardest. Mornings? Evenings? Bath time? Specific words make support more precise. And precision prevents frustration later. Even then, adjustments are normal. Plans rarely stay fixed.

How To Build Trust With A Support Team

Trust forms slowly. And sometimes unevenly. The first visit can feel awkward. Everyone is polite. Slightly guarded. But over time, small habits create familiarity. A caregiver remembers how someone likes their tea. Or which chair they prefer in the afternoon.

Those details build comfort. Trust grows in repetition. In consistency. In respectful tone. It is rarely dramatic.
